Lubbock, TX
After the student pilot completed three successful takeoff and landings with his instructor, he began his initial solo flight. The first takeoff and landing were uneventful. Following the second approach, the student pilot made a successful landing and initiated a touch-and-go by advancing the throttle to maximum power. The student pilot noted that once the airplane reached rotation speed and he added aft control pressure, the nose wheel began to lift and bounce during rotation. The airplane veered left and exited the left side of the runway. The right wing impacted the runway which resulted in substantial damage. The airplane came to rest upright in the grass adjacent to the runway. The student pilot did not report any preimpact mechanical malfunctions or failures that would have precluded normal operation.
